Line Skis Honey Badger Skis 2025

Dominating in the park means approaching each new trick with single-minded determination, and the Line Skis Honey Badger Skis are the right tool for the job. A purpose built freestyle ski that oozes toughness like its namesake, the Honey Badger uses a durable Aspen Veneer core with Carbon Ollieband for magical pop, and has enough width to use every damn day of the season.

Product Details

Rocker Type:
Early Rise™: Tip and tail lift away from the snow to bring the contact points closer to the center of the ski. This increases a ski's lift in deep snow and allows it to engage more quickly on hardpack. Early Rise™
Rocker Profile: 2mm Tip / 2mm Camber / 2mm Tail
Flex:
Symmetric Flex™: The same flex pattern in front and behind your boot conforms to terrain equally riding forward & backward. Symmetric Flex™
Sidecut:
5-Cut™: Five different radiuses are blended into the ski's sidecut. The result? A wide variety of turn shapes and an intuitive feel. 5-Cut™
Shape:
Early Taper™: The widest part of the sidecut begins tapering earlier in the tip and tail which reduces tail hook ups in powder.
Thin Tip™: Super thin core & sidewall in the tips are 100 grams lighter per pair for reduced swing weight & tip bounce. Thin Tip™
Core:
Aspen Veneer Core: An amalgam of Aspen Stringers brought together for a lightweight, snappy, and engaged feel.
Laminates:
Carbon Olliband: Pre-stretched carbon down the center of the ski for added pop and play in freestyle skis. Carbon Olliband
Sidewalls:
4D Fibercap Construction: 4 directions of fiberglass are woven across the top of the core for durability without unnecessary weight.
Base:
Fatty Base | Sintered 1.7mm: High density sintered bases reduce friction against the snow allowing for more speed and better durability.
Edges:
Fatty Edge | 2.5mm x 2.2mm: 30% thicker edge dramatically increases durability and tuning life of these skis.
Binding Compatibility:
We recommend a brake width equal to or at most 15 mm wider than the ski waist width.
